3. Periapsis by
peri_peteia(f/k/a rawles)
One of the great stories ever told by a giant of the previous generation. A re-imagining of Lee and Kara’s journey as if they were both fully functioning psychopaths, all Dexter-style. It sounds insane and it kind of is---and I’m not going to lie, it can read a little harsh and shocking at times but it’s totally why it works. Moreover, the really unbelievable thing about this story is that the characterizations are staggeringly authentic. And it does such a wonderful job of highlighting the distance pilots always kind of feel from everyone else, from the entire world at large. From every one but each other. I’ve long suspected that the have an incredibly humanizing and simultaneously destabilizing influence on each other and this fic just spells it out with each gorgeous word. The writing is also effortless and yet so carefully constructed. Run, don’t walk to this one, y’all.

Amateur is just ... inspired. And more than anything to me it feels like such a thorough study of Kara (which is so insanely difficult to do, as getting across her nuance in fic is I think one of the most challenging things to do when writing her.) Two of my favorite bits in particular:
What’s frakked up about the whole thing is that Anders knows this: if Kara had to choose between them, one to live and one to die, she’d probably still pick him.
It’s not love. It’s guilt, and it’s duty, and it’s the simple fact that her head tells her that her boyfriend has higher priority than her captain. And Kara listens to her head far more than most people realise, because it’s a damn sight less complicated than listening to her heart.
And what’s really frakked up is that Anders now knows this: she liked him better when she didn’t have him. When she could carry him around like an invisible shield against life and love and Lee. When he was alive enough to be an excuse, but dead enough to feed the guilt that keeps her on a narrow crazed trajectory through her own existence. Actually having him there is finally derailing her, disturbing the ecosystem, knocking them all out of orbit, any of a million scientific metaphors that he could name.
And also this (and just a great description of a kiss in its own right):
But it’s been just over three weeks since Anders left her fighting tears in the middle of the officers’ quarters, and when he finally walks into one of the workout rooms to find them pressed up against a wall he almost doesn’t recognise them. Of all the ridiculous things. Their eyes are closed, Lee’s hands cupping her face and resting at her waist, hers curled up against his chest. Anders steps back and watches them from the hatchway, adjectives presenting themselves in his mind: slow. Careful. Deep.
It doesn’t look exciting, or dangerous, or rough, or spontaneous, or any of those things he would normally associate with Kara Thrace.
What it does look is real.
